The first part of this book deals with the varied hunting experiences of the author in which he notices the decline in game birds, especially migratory waterfowl and wonders why and if they can be restored. The second part attempts to prove that by good management and practices that hunting can be enjoyed but that the sport is threatened by heavy pressure on the birds. His method is to raise and release game birds to replenish the stocks. His pleas is for a management program to support wildlife numbers. A clean very presentable copy in a Brodart mylar jacket.
